VETA-LAC® Ingredients: Dried skim milk, vegetable oils, edible animal fats, lecithin, vitamin A, vitamin D3, vitamin E, vitamin B12, thiamine mononitrate, riboflavin, folic acid, pyridoxine hydrochloride, pantothenic acid, niacin, choline bitartrate, ascorbic acid, inositol, dl-methionine, dicalcium phosphate, ferrous sulphate, copper sulphate, cobalt sulphate, manganese sulphate, magnesium oxide, zinc oxide, ethylenediamine dihydroiodide, sodium phosphate, sodium citrate, flavourings, emulsifiers and preservatives.

Veta-Lac Indications

For orphan puppies or kittens. They may be from normal birth or those taken by Caesarean section.

For young animals whose mothers are furnishing inadequate or unsatisfactory milk or for young animals of large litters.

During convalescence from illness or during vomiting.

During pre-operative or post-operative periods when low-roughage diets may be desirable.

For mature female animals during the gestation period prior to the birth of young, a period when the nutrient requirements are great.

For dietary supplementation of regular food. To increase the protein, fat, energy and vitamin levels of diets.

To improve the general skin and hair coat condition and appearance.

For aged dogs which need liquid diets with less than normal amounts of roughage.

For overweight dogs, use VETA-LAC® according to the directions of a veterinarian.

For other young animals - monkeys, guinea pigs, baby pigs, etc.

Veta-Lac Dosage And Administration

Preparing VETA-LAC® liquid - For Orphan Animals: In preparing liquid formulas, always use clean utensils and clean water. It is desirable to use sterile water, but not absolutely necessary. VETA-LAC® is manufactured under sanitary conditions. Careless use with dirty utensils and impure water will limit its value and effectiveness.

Method Number 1: Place three (3) level measures of VETA-LAC® into a clean, dry container. Add clean, very warm water to 225 mL (8 fluid oz., 1/2 pint, or 1 cup). Shake well, or stir or beat thoroughly. The mixture may be stored in a covered container and under refrigeration for several days. Emulsification of fats is improved and only brief mixing is needed just before feeding.

Method Number 2: Add one (1) volume of medium to firmly packed VETA-LAC® to three (3) volumes of clean, very warm water in a clean container and mix briefly. Allow the mixture to stand for approximately 30 minutes. Then agitate the VETA-LAC® liquid mixture vigorously by beating or shaking. Store the mixture in a covered container and refrigerate. Improved fat emulsification will result. Only brief mixing prior to feeding is necessary.

Feeding Liquid VETA-LAC® - For Orphan Animals: For orphans feed either one of the liquid VETA-LAC® mixtures described above. Feed young puppies and kittens whenever they are hungry, but avoid overfeeding. Feed from a dropper or small nipple bottle. Experience will soon tell you how much and how often to feed VETA-LAC®. It is not necessary to feed young animals warm liquid VETA-LAC®. It may be fed either at body temperature or refrigerator temperature, but avoid sudden changes or wide variations in temperature.

Strong puppies and kittens should normally be fed six (6) times during each 24 hours (weak or very small animals should be fed every 2 hours) for the first few days. The number of feedings may be reduced to four (4) times every 24 hours by the end of the first week.

By the third or fourth week feeding three (3) times per day is usually sufficient. At this time, puppies and kittens should be eating from a bowl and a small amount of dry meal can be added to liquid VETA-LAC® to make a gruel-like mixture.

Gradually decrease the amount of VETA-LAC® being fed and increase the amount of regular ration. This change from all liquid VETA-LAC® feeding to the regular ration should be made in not less than two (2) to three (3) weeks. For the best results, continue to feed small or supplemental amounts of VETA-LAC® after weaning. See directions under Dry Feeding VETA-LAC® - Dietary Supplementation.

Note: The liquid VETA-LAC® mixture (3 level measures to make 225 mL or 1/2 pint of liquid) may be fed effectively to aged animals to furnish protein, carbohydrates and energy with less than normal roughage. Feed as directed by a veterinarian.

Feeding Liquid VETA-LAC® - For Adult Dogs and Cats: Place three (3) level measures of VETA-LAC® into a clean, dry container. Add clean, very warm water to 337.5 mL (12 fluid oz., 3/4 pint, or 1 1/2 cups). Cover the container and shake well or agitate by mixing or stirring thoroughly. This mixture may be allowed to stand under cover and refrigeration for several days. Prior to feeding, only brief mixing is needed.

Feed this VETA-LAC® liquid mixture as you would whole milk. Do not overfeed.

Dry Feeding VETA-LAC® - Dietary Supplementation - For Dogs and Cats (See Table of Recommendations): Sprinkle dry VETA-LAC over regular or canned feeds in amounts shown below:

Dogs:

Small Breeds - one (1) measure*

Medium Breeds - three (3) measures

Large Breeds - six (6) measures

Cats: One (1) measure

*One (1) level measure contains approximately 15 g VETA-LAC®.

Note: VETA-LAC® may be topdressed, mixed with dry feed or mixed with water.

General Recommendations:

Feeding VETA-LAC®: VETA-LAC® is a concentrated and dry milk dietary formula. When VETA-LAC® formula is mixed with the recommended amounts of clean water, it will furnish all of the protein, fat, carbohydrate, vitamin, mineral and energy requirements of newborn puppies and kittens. VETA-LAC® is readily utilized and easily assimilated by both very young and aged animals.

The packaging of VETA-LAC® aids in both preserving nutrient quality and preventing waste during feeding. It cannot be emphasized too strongly that young animals should receive clean and adequate food, but they should not be overfed.

Dry Feeding VETA-LAC® - For normal level and high level supplementation:

Normal level VETA-LAC® formula supplementation is for vitamin, mineral and other nutrient fortification in normal adult animals, especially during pregnancy.

Give 2.2 g of VETA-LAC® a day for each kg (1 g per lb.) of body weight.

High level VETA-LAC® formula supplementation is for vitamin, mineral and other nutrient fortification in lactating mothers, growing or undernourished animals and show animals.

Give 4.4 g of VETA-LAC® a day for each kg (2 g per lb.) of body weight.

VET-LAC® Reducing Diets: VETA-LAC® is highly successful for use in reducing diets of overweight adult animals. Diets formulated with VETA-LAC®, and with or without meat, can be designed to reduce the caloric intake and furnish adequate levels of all essential nutrients. VET-A-MIX will furnish general recommendations upon request, but it is suggested that a qualified veterinarian be consulted. Certain diseases may alter requirements. For example, heart disease may indicate the need for a low-sodium diet.
